He was an innovator. He once had his linemen line up three feet apart. Always throwing new wrinkles in. Several of his former QB's are now coaches. Condolences to his family
 
Amazing. I think I heard he is the only major college coach who never played college football. He is an attorney by education but never let that stand in the way of career success. I followed him at Texas Tech, Wash St, and his last stop, Miss St. He was one of the major developers of "Air Raid" offenses, and as is easy to see his philosophy affected virtually all corners of the game.
